Stan Goes Diamond Hunting!

Finding a couple of portions of fish and chips on their bus, Stan and Jack gratefully tuck in. However, the woman who bought them turns up at the depot to see if they have been handed in. Blakey lets the woman look over the bus. Noticing a strong smell of fish, she comments on it. Jack tells her that Blakey has been having incontinence problems.

A furious Blakey demands that in future all lost property be handed to him personally. Sensing a chance for a bit of fun, Stan and Jack hand over various embarrassing items such as a chamber pot and a pair of woman's knickers.

Finding an envelope, Stan takes it home, not realising it contains a diamond worth £100...

You would be surprised at the strange things people leave behind on buses. An old neighbour of mine once went to town to buy a chicken for his Sunday dinner, only to arrive home a few hours later without it. It was never found. Presumably either another passenger or one of the staff got their hands on it. Knowing Stan and Jack as we do, its unsurprising they would take a 'finders keepers' approach to lost property.

Amelia Bayntun is the old lady looking for her fish and chips. She was 'Mrs.Fussey' in 'Carry On Camping' in 1969. 'Joe', the maintenance man, is none other than Bartlett Mullins. With his bald head, glasses and bird-like manner, Mullins was a familiar figure in countless films and series of the '60's and '70's, from 'The Likely Lads' ( in which he played 'Cloughy' ) to 'The Prisoner'. Definitely one of Britain's unsung character actors.

Funniest moment - Stan locates the missing envelope in Olive and Arthur's room, but the diamond is not inside. Carefully, he begins searching the bed - while they are still in it!

Diamonds are an inspector's best friend.

Jack and Stan scoff down two portions of fish and chips that were left on the number eleven bus, when the angry customer who lost them kicks off to Blakey, he insists that all missing property be listed.

It's definitely one that will have you chuckling away to yourself from start to finish, it has some great moments.

I belly laughed at the scene where Blakey is handed all manner of lost property, including a China basin, and a pair of knickers, so very funny.

Amelia Bayntun was very funny as the woman reporting her missing fish and chips, nowadays the cost of fish and chips, you'd have to report it! Best known for her smaller roles in The Carry on films, I'll always picture her as Mrs Fussey in Carry on Camping.

A similar plot would be seen in an episode of Are you being served, some years later on.
